RFC 4409 split off the submission stream from the relay stream,
therefore one can reasonably assume that most of the non-spam port 25
traffic is relay. Some of that is customers of an ISP, who therefore
have an implicit or explicit mail peering agreement, relaying through
the ISP's mailserver. And some of it is anonymous relays delivering
messages to what appears to be the final destination.

If we get rid of the anonymity for relays delivering to final
destination, i.e. gmail.com sending a message for example(_at_)aol(_dot_)com to 
an
aol.com mailserver, then most of the spam stream goes away. At that
point, we only have to worry about spam which subverts the submission
mechanism or some other weakness in the system. 

Anonymous relaying on port 25 is a known weakness. Why can't we close
this gap? Do we need a new port assignment for mail peer relaying? Do we
need to fix the SMTP-AUTH weaknesses? Do we need an upgrade to ESMTP
that is incompatible with previous SMTP versions to make a clear break
with the past?

By the way, SPAM is not the problem. The problem is anonymity and lack
of accountability. I believe that the email architecture can be fixed so
that unknown people can still email me anonymously, and I won't be able
to identify them without cooperation from my ISP, but at the same time,
if these people are abusing the system, my ISP can follow a chain of
accountability to the sender, or to the point in the chain where
bilateral trust relationships have broken. In such a scenario, I am
confident that SPAM will still exist, but I am also confident that it
will no longer be such a firehose, just a dribble. SPAM is not a problem
in the email architecture. Lack of a solid chain of accountability
formed with bilateral trust agreements is the root problem with the
email architecture.
